Understanding Car Locksmith Services

Car locksmiths specialize in the style, development, and maintenance of security systems for vehicles. Generally, their work focused primarily on mechanical keys and locks, however with the development of innovative electronic systems, their function has broadened significantly. Today's car locksmith professionals require to be well-versed in different innovations to successfully service a broad variety of vehicle makes and designs.

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ths

  1. Key Replacement and Duplication: One of the most common tasks, this service involves creating brand-new keys, whether they are lost by the owner or additional copies are needed.

  2. Transponder Key Programming: Modern vehicles often utilize transponder keys that need customized programming. Locksmiths have the needed devices to program these keys so that they communicate correctly with the vehicle.

  3. Ignition Repair and Replacement: When a vehicle's ignition system malfunctions, locksmiths can diagnose and repair the problem, making sure that the vehicle starts smoothly.

  4. Emergency Situation Lockout Services: Car locksmiths are typically the first call when somebody is locked out of their vehicle, able to quickly and effectively bring back gain access to without damage.

  5. Smart Key Services: With the occurrence of keyless entry and push-start systems, car locksmiths also work with wise keys and fobs to program or replace them as required.

Types of Car Keys

With the automotive industry's shift towards digital and electronic services, the types of car keys in use have actually diversified, each bringing unique advantages and security functions.

1. Traditional Mechanical Keys

These are one of the most standard type of car keys, still utilized in older cars. They are easy metal keys that suit a lock and turn to unlock. While numerous modern-day cars no longer use them, they are understood for their reliability and ease of duplication.

2. Transponder Keys

Introduced in the 1990s, transponder keys included a built-in chip that communicates with the vehicle's ignition system. If the wrong key is utilized, the vehicle won't start. This innovation considerably increased vehicle security.

3. Remote Key Fobs

Remote key fobs enable chauffeurs to lock and open their automobiles from a distance. Though they began as a different device, numerous newer Car Locksmith Key keys include remote performance, which makes gain access to more practical.

4. Smart Keys

As the most advanced alternative, clever keys utilize RFID (Radio Frequency Identification) technology. They enable keyless entry and push-button start features, enhancing both security and benefit.

FAQs on Car Locksmith Keys

Q1: How much does it cost to replace a car key with a locksmith?

Expenses can differ commonly depending on the key type and the vehicle design. Typically, traditional keys are less costly to replace, while transponder keys and wise keys can be more costly, in some cases reaching a number of hundred dollars.

Q2: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?

Yes, expert locksmith professionals have tools and processes to recreate a key without needing the original. This typically includes translating the lock cylinder or accessing vehicle key codes.

Q3: How can I prevent my car key from being stolen?

Be conscious of your key's place, avoid leaving it in obvious places, and utilize technology like mobile phone apps to keep track of your keys. Some advanced keys likewise offer functions to disable the vehicle from another location if theft is thought.

Q4: Are all car locksmiths qualified to program my vehicle's key?

Not all locksmiths are equipped to handle innovative key systems. It's important to guarantee your selected locksmith has the required credentials and equipment.
